ARK Identity has released a new, high-energy single entitled “Take Me To Tokyo.” The song is a personal expression and a universal anthem of wanderlust which blends the elements of 80s synth-pop, indie sensibilities, and modern pop.
The song’s inspiration comes from a long-held dream between ARK Identity’s Noah Mroueh and his best friend to one day visit Tokyo—a dream that has yet to be realized. The production of “Take Me To Tokyo” marks Mroueh’s first time working with producers and songwriters Ron Lapota, Bryn McCutcheon, and Kirstyn Johnson.
Mroueh shared the following:
“This song makes me feel restless but excited, like I’m standing at the airport gate, ready for an adventure. And maybe—just maybe—it’s time to book that flight to Tokyo.”
